Understanding Gender Dysphoria and its Impact on Mental Health

Gender dysphoria is the distress that may accompany the incongruence between one's gender identity and assigned sex at birth. This distress can manifest in various ways, impacting different aspects of an individual's life. The symptoms can range from mild discomfort to severe anxiety and depression. The experience is deeply personal and varies greatly from person to person. The significant mental health challenges associated with gender dysphoria are undeniable and far-reaching.

  • Increased risk of depression and anxiety: Transgender individuals experience significantly higher rates of depression and anxiety compared to the cisgender population. This is often exacerbated by societal stigma, discrimination, and lack of access to affirming healthcare.
  • Higher rates of self-harm and suicide attempts: Sadly, the rates of self-harm and suicide attempts are alarmingly high among transgender individuals, highlighting the urgent need for effective interventions and support.
  • Impact on social relationships and overall quality of life: Gender dysphoria can significantly strain social relationships and negatively impact overall quality of life, leading to social isolation and reduced participation in life activities.
  • The need for comprehensive mental healthcare services: Access to comprehensive, affirming mental healthcare services is crucial for transgender individuals experiencing gender dysphoria. This includes gender-affirming therapy, support groups, and access to hormone replacement therapy (HRT) when appropriate.

Gender Euphoria: A Positive Aspect of Gender Transition

In contrast to the distress of gender dysphoria, gender euphoria represents the positive emotions and sense of well-being experienced when aligning one's outward presentation and self-expression with one's inner gender identity. This feeling of congruence is a powerful catalyst for improved mental health. It's a vital component of the transgender experience, often significantly impacting overall psychological well-being.

  • Sense of congruence and self-acceptance: Gender euphoria fosters a profound sense of self-acceptance and congruence, allowing individuals to feel comfortable and authentic in their own skin.
  • Improved self-esteem and confidence: The affirmation experienced through gender transition contributes to significantly improved self-esteem and confidence, positively impacting various aspects of life.
  • Increased social connection and belonging: Aligning one's outward presentation with one's inner identity can lead to increased social connection, a sense of belonging, and improved relationships.
  • Reduced anxiety and depression: Experiencing gender euphoria is strongly correlated with reduced anxiety and depression, illustrating its crucial role in improving mental health.

The Need for a Standardized Gender Euphoria Scale

Current mental health assessments for transgender individuals often focus primarily on gender dysphoria, overlooking the crucial positive aspects of gender transition and the significant role of gender euphoria in overall well-being. There's a critical lack of standardized measures specifically designed to assess and quantify gender euphoria. The absence of such tools hinders our ability to comprehensively understand the transgender experience and provide targeted, effective interventions.

  • Current tools often focus primarily on dysphoria: Existing assessment tools often prioritize measuring the negative aspects of the transgender experience, neglecting the positive emotions associated with gender affirmation.
  • Limited data on positive experiences during transition: The lack of standardized measures limits the amount of robust data available on the positive experiences of gender transition and its impact on mental well-being.
  • A standardized scale allows for better tracking of treatment efficacy: A reliable Gender Euphoria Scale would allow clinicians to accurately track the effectiveness of interventions and personalize treatment plans.
  • Potential for improved clinical decision-making: Objective measurement of gender euphoria can significantly improve clinical decision-making, leading to more effective and personalized care.

Research and Development of Gender Euphoria Scales

While research on measuring gender euphoria is still in its early stages, several studies have explored aspects of this positive experience. Developing a valid and reliable scale presents several challenges, including defining and operationalizing the concept of gender euphoria, ensuring cultural sensitivity, and considering the diverse experiences within the transgender community. Future research should focus on validating existing measures, developing new scales, and exploring the relationship between gender euphoria and other relevant variables, such as social support and access to affirming healthcare.
